Siti set up two circuits, A and B. In Circuit A, the bulbs are arranged in series. In Circuit B, the bulbs are arranged in parallel. If one bulb in each circuit fuses, what will happen to the other bulbs?

A All bulbs in both circuits will go out.
B The other bulbs in Circuit A will stay lit, but those in Circuit B will go out.
C All bulbs in both circuits will stay lit.
D The other bulbs in Circuit A will go out, but those in Circuit B will stay lit.
Show Worked Solution

Worked Solution

Step 1: Identify that Circuit A is series (single path). If one bulb fuses, the circuit is broken. Step 2: Identify that Circuit B is parallel (multiple paths). If one bulb fuses, current can still flow through other branches. Step 3: Therefore, A goes out and B stays lit.

Correct answer: The other bulbs in Circuit A will go out, but those in Circuit B will stay lit.
